The Art of Costume Making

One of the key aspects of cosplay is costume making. Taiwanese cosplayers have mastered the art of creating intricate, detailed costumes that bring their characters to life. Some key tips for costume making include:

  • Choose the right materials: Selecting the right fabrics, textures, and materials can make or break a costume. Consider factors like durability, comfort, and accuracy when making your selection.
  • Attention to detail: Pay close attention to every detail, from stitching to accessories. This will help ensure that your costume looks polished and professional.
  • Practice makes perfect: Don't be discouraged if your first attempts at costume making don't turn out as expected. Keep practicing, and you'll soon develop the skills and techniques needed to create stunning costumes.

Props and Accessories

Props and accessories can make or break a cosplay. Here are some tips for creating realistic and detailed props:

  1. Research and reference: Gather as many references as possible to ensure accuracy and authenticity.
  2. Choose the right materials: Select materials that are durable, lightweight, and easy to work with.
  3. Pay attention to scale: Ensure that your props and accessories are proportional to your costume and character.

Character Interpretation and Performance

While costume making is a crucial aspect of cosplay, character interpretation and performance are equally important. Here are some tips for bringing your character to life:

  • Study the character: Research the character's personality, traits, and mannerisms to get a deeper understanding of who they are.
  • Practice your performance: Rehearse your poses, expressions, and movements to ensure that you're accurately portraying the character.
  • Connect with the character: Get into character and stay in character – this will help you connect with the audience and deliver a more convincing performance.
